Web11 mrt. 2013 · 1. log in to the user's machine as the local admin. 2.right click my computer (xp) or computer (Win 7). 3.click "manage" 4. Select "local users and groups > groups > administrators" 5. add the user here. However, if he just has to be able to install programs, the "power users" group may be more appropriate.
